项目摘要
The development of complex products in a global environment requires efficient processes. Project plans and milestones have been established for planning and implementation within project management. To these milestones the current design status of the artefacts will be reviewed in regard to different criteria, like design for manufacture and marketability. In order to enable decision-making the complete knowledge (like knowledge for products, methods, organisation and tools) has to be available. Therefore, communication processes and knowledge exchange for technical artefacts have to function smoothly for the entire product development process. Additionally, decision maker need sufficient knowledge for the implementation of different artefacts regarding the evaluation of milestones. Scientific research in the field of knowledge networks in milestone-driven product development processes has been conducted inadequately so far. In this subproject the correlation between knowledge carriers, knowledge types and the product development process will be analysed in order to develop a new methodology which will be validated in a use case.The main objective is the development of a new approach for the knowledge based decision-making in milestone-driven product development processes regarding engineering design. In order to manage product, process and organisational complexity a generic reference process in combination with an effect model will be developed to visualize the links between knowledge types, knowledge carriers and artefacts. Based on the results of episodic expert interviews, generic phases and milestones of the product development process as well as the correlation of knowledge types and knowledge carriers with the phases and milestones will be developed and represented in an effect model. Furthermore, the development of a new approach ensures the utilization of the results in companies. Therefore, the company specific development process will be reproduced according to the defined phases and milestones. The information of knowledge carriers and knowledge types can be used to improve the knowledge management and to conduct the product development process. In conclusion, the collective knowledge of different knowledge carriers can be appropriately provided in milestone-driven development processes. The improvement of the proactive, context orientated provision of knowledge enables everyone involved in the process to improve the procedure according to time and quality.
